POSITION SUMMARY
Alterra Mountain Company is seeking a Sr Workday HRIS Analyst to support the organization's HRIS system. This role will be responsible for supporting the day-to-day operational needs of the Workday environment including, but not limited to, Security management, supporting ongoing enhancements, data changes, testing, reporting, and general platform and end-user support.
